About
Wild Ginger is an Asian fusion fine dining restaurant located in Franklin, Tennessee. With a stylish atmosphere and modern decor, it offers a wide variety of delicious entrees and appetizers for guests to enjoy. With its menu of innovative cuisine and talented chefs, Wild Ginger has earned its place as one of the top restaurants in the area.

Must Try Dishes
Start your meal at Wild Ginger with the exquisite Gyoza Dumplings which are homemade and truly delightful. Not missing out on the Sushi and Sashimi Platter is a must, as they are fresh and well-crafted, as is the restaurant's unique Volcano Roll. For the main course, try the Chilean Sea Bass, marinated and paired with delicious side dishes, and the Wild Ginger Lobster Mango, a special dish that brings an exciting fruity twist to lobster. Complete your dining experience with a classic, delectable Matcha Cheesecake.

AMAZING!! What a great Asian restaurant. I stopped in here while traveling in Franklin based on a friend’s recommendation, and he was spot on. Super cool, non-pretentious Asian fusion place with open seating and lots of daylight. Zach did a magnificent job serving me and making recommendations. I had the tempura fish tacos and tempura vegetables and they both were magnificent!! The tacos had a great sauce and the fish was lightly battered. The vegetables though were incredible. I’ve never had vegetables fixed this way. Broccoli, carrots, and zucchini with a sweet and sour sauce. And I almost forgot the Asian slaw that came with it. Wow! Incredible ginger flavor with cabbage and carrots. Very good. Don’t skip the slaw! The place was super clean and the staff was very friendly.
We were able to walk in for a weekday lunch. Food was delicious. The fries left a bit to be desired when it came to the seasoning but the other Asian-fusion dishes were absolutely delicious. I wish that they would have chopped the peppers and onions a little smaller. The pieces were so big it threw off the mouth feel of an almost perfectly cooked and balanced/seasoned dish. The atmosphere was very comfortable and the service was fantastic.
Waiting on vehicle service in Cool Springs, this restaurant just a few 100ft away, Asian Fusion it was. Excited for the menu , it all sounded amazing. We both indulged in ONE adult beverage. My husband enjoyed an amazing Sushi roll and I excited for my Hot Honey chicken, the portion was pleasing. I had requested no white rice and was brought that anyway. The slaw looked yummy until my 1st bite found a pepper w/ the barcode label on it in my dish!! I picked out, placed it on the side of the plate and when the waiter approached. I pointed it out. His response was "at least it's from Mexico and not China ????. I had to ask for a replacement slaw that was brought to me on a saucer with dressing on the side. I was quickly losing my appeal for this recommended lunch spot. The waiter was very aloof, not a manager to address our concerns and an $80+ "lunch tab" left us underwhelmed to return!
